Symbolic computation of linear relations of parameter integrals

Description

The problem of finding antiderivatives of given functions is very old. For rational integrands algorithms are known already for a long time. In 1969 Robert Risch published an algorithm that finds an elementary integral of an elementary function provided such an indefinite integral exists. In this talk an extended version of Risch's algorithm for Liouvillian integrands is presented. It will also be discussed how this can be used for obtaining linear differential, recurrence, or mixed relations for definite integrals involving parameters, e.g. special functions given by an integral. Illustrating examples will be given.
